About Sugarloaf Mountain Hotel
Located in Carrabassett, a 14-minute walk from Sugarloaf, Sugarloaf Mountain Hotel has accommodations with a fitness center, free private parking, a garden and a restaurant. With free WiFi, this 3-star hotel offers room service and a 24-hour front desk. Guests can use a bar. All rooms at the hotel feature air conditioning and a closet. The wellness area at Sugarloaf Mountain Hotel is comprised of a sauna and a hot tub. Guests at the accommodation will be able to enjoy activities in and around Carrabassett, like hiking, skiing and cycling. Augusta State Airport is 75 miles from the property.

Decent, but a little dated hotel. You're really paying for the (almost) slopeside convenience. Absolutely chaotic Sunday check-in, with the room barely ready by 5pm! The thermostat (room was freezing) didn't work initially & it took two attempts to finally fix it, so that we could finally set the room temperature ourselves. Several outlets in the room were also non-functional. That said, the location is great & the staff were super friendly & helpful. Fantastic hot tub also! We didn't try the restaurant food @ 59 North, but there's no way I am paying $29 for a breakfast buffet unless I am in Hawaii!
